Methods for determining and forecasting the dynamics of working capital in construction enterprises
Dr. Bashar Shirinov, Namig Kazimov, Matanat Aliyeva
ABSTRACT:
The future activity of enterprises depends significantly on the extent to which they are provided with working capital. The lack of working capital hinders the course of secondary production, creates financial difficulties in the enterprise. An excess of working capital leads to a decrease in its turnover rate, diversion of funds from circulation and a decrease in profitability. Therefore, it is of particular importance to correctly determine the need for working capital in the production process and to ensure that production is adequately provided with these funds. In order to determine the dynamics of working capital in the activities of construction enterprises, the article calculates the absolute growth, growth rate, relative growth of completed works in the Ravan construction company for 2017-2023, and analyzes the average indicators that are important in determining the order of dynamics. The author, using the least squares method, established a relationship equation for the dynamics of accounts payable in the “Ravan” construction company for 2011-2023, and based on the development trend, a forecast of accounts payable for 2024 and 2025 was given. Changing levels over time leads to autocorrelation, and in order to detect autocorrelation using the correlation method, fuel and energy costs in the general classification of the “Ravan” construction company for 2014-2023 were compared based on comparative prices for 2010.
Keywords: working capital; correlation coefficient; autocorrelation coefficient; forecast; construction enterprises
